Textes & Contextes is a peer-reviewed spanish-language open-access journal published by Université de Bourgogne in France, operating under an open-access model since 2008. The journal covers Visual arts.
Authors publish in Textes & Contextes without paying any article processing charge (APC) — making it a fully diamond/platinum open-access venue, supported entirely by its publisher or sponsor. Articles are released under the CC BY license (see other journals using this license).
To date, Textes & Contextes has published 246 articles. Articles are minted with DOIs through the prefix 10.58335.
